Ugh, just got home to see this at the front door. This ended up being extremely disappointing.

Ordered the Orange/Clear/Blue.

Mailer was fine but all three rings came loose inside the packaging, with very visible scuffs. The ring holders are all damaged as well. This was partially expected.

My biggest problem with this is that none of my rings even snap into place with each other. You can wedge the 7" and the middle ring together but you cannot get them to sit flat enough to play. Even worse is that the outer ring is either so warped, or so improperly cut, that the middle ring slides right through with no connection.

 

I'm usually very understanding with the shipping process fucking up records slightly but this thing wasn't even pressed to fit properly within itself. I doubt anyone from MD/GJ is going to give a shit about my complaints but I gotta try, this is terrible.

Anyone else experience this with the pressing?

Mine just showed up in Vancouver. The jacket is in ok condition except for the record slots, there are small tears at the edges, the records themselves were a bit loose but relatively in place, but there are still scuffs and what might be a bad scratch on the outer ring. The rings are also super fucking dirty. What bugs me the most is the tolerances of the rings, there's literally a 2mm gap between each one so each ring moves freely, I don't see how this is going to play (I'll find out shortly), really shitty job. Hopefully my order from Vitus is better but I'm not holding my breath.

 

**ok, gave it a listen:

-noisy as fuck. I'll need to give it a deep clean at some point.

-the wow & flutter is less than I was expecting given how sloppy the rings fit. at least there's no warp!

-I'm glad it doesn't transition between rings, the gap would have snapped the needle, but it basically makes it into listening to three 7"s

-most annoying record to flip ever?

 

They had it right the first time they released it: this is a record for hanging on your wall, this is not a record for listening. At least it came with the CD?
